Go for it the Oztent Rocks. Everytime we set ours up (RV-4) we get tons of inquiries. It is so nice to be able to enjoy the room of the tent but more importantly the "lounge" on the front. Once the tent is set up with the optional peak side panels and front panel you have a wonderfully comfortable area to relax and hang out bug free.

A friend has one, the only issue he has is when it's put away it's too long to fit inside his truck and has to go on roofrack.

Other than that he can't fault it and has just upgraded to the bigger RV4.
